![](https://img-blog.csdnimg.cn/20201014180756927.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
linux
前行莫回首
混迹于SSM,springboot springcloud等后端框架,在vue, html, javasript,jquery等中熟混。linux又爱又恨,运维部署死去活来。新框架在迭代, 新技能在get。忙忙碌碌只为生存。
展开
-
docker+gitlab+jenkins持续集成
记录docker+gitlab+jenkins持续集成部署项目说明:本次记录部署的项目为部分微服务项目, 使用nacos1.2.1作为注册中心,配置中心,开启权限验证。使用zipkin+es+rabbitmq作为链路追踪。关于zipkin,es,rabbitmq的部署将在其他博文说明,本次仅记录关于持续集成部分。1. 新增两台虚拟机,且做基础初始化关于机器初始化部分, 可阅读作者前两次博文说明 k8s高可用集群搭建-前置条件2 一台作为master,一台作为slave。2. master机器配置原创 2020-06-10 14:29:35 · 239 阅读 · 0 评论 -
centos7安装jenkins, war包启动,测试发布
jenkins安装博主测试项目为spring cloud,maven构建项目, 选用tags进行构建。 并未进行自动构建。 每次发布前需要人工打tag,实现不同版本号控制。因遇到过开发人员提交代码不全面, 导致自动构建失败。每次打包需要人工进行跟进。1. 基础环境安装若已存在环境, 可省略此步骤。若是初始机器可参考Centos7 配置基础JAVA开发环境2. jenkins下载作者选择war包启动, 选择原因如下:1) docker启动,需要配置jdk, maven, git及后续的node后续原创 2020-06-10 14:19:56 · 1123 阅读 · 0 评论 -
Centos7 配置基础JAVA开发环境
centos7配置基础JAVA开发环境1. 初始化机器作者按照k8s高可用集群搭建-前置条件2 进行初始化机器2. jdk1.8安装jdk安装可使用 yum 进行安装,作者使用包安装形式jdk选择1.8版本, jdk下载方式众多,本文不在提供。将安装包上传到服务器中, 可通过WinSCP。可直接上传到opt文件下cd /opt找到上传的jdk文件tar -zxvf jdk-8u241-linux-x64.tar.gztar命令进行解压, 解压后可进行重命名mv jdk1.8.0_原创 2020-06-09 16:46:47 · 351 阅读 · 0 评论